Why Dental Care is vital for Mini Dachshunds

Right dental care isn’t nearly stopping poor breath—it’s essential to your Mini Dachshund’s All round wellness. Right here’s why:

1. Prevents Dental Ailments

Mini Dachshunds are susceptible to dental troubles like tartar buildup, gum ailment, and tooth decay. Without having normal treatment, these problems can lead to discomfort, tooth decline, or simply infections.

2. Guards Their Inner Organs

Untreated dental sickness might cause germs to enter your Dog’s bloodstream, possibly impacting their coronary heart, kidneys, and liver.

3. Enhances Standard of living

Healthy teeth and gums help it become easier on your Mini Dachshund to take in, play, and enjoy daily life without the need of pain.

4. Decreases Vet Costs

Preventative dental treatment is considerably more inexpensive than treating Innovative dental diseases or carrying out tooth extractions.

Frequent Dental Concerns in Mini Dachshund Puppies

Ahead of diving into tricks for preserving your Dog’s tooth wholesome, it’s essential to know the common dental issues Mini Dachshunds facial area:

1. Tartar and Plaque Buildup

Plaque sorts on your own Pet’s enamel immediately after eating, and if not removed, it hardens into tartar. This may lead to gum irritation and bacterial infections.

two. Gum Condition (Periodontal Disease)

Inflamed gums are an early indicator of periodontal illness. If still left untreated, this condition could potentially cause gum recession, soreness, and tooth decline.

three. Retained Child Enamel

Mini Dachshund puppies might from time to time keep their infant tooth, which may lead to overcrowding or misaligned enamel.

4. Negative Breath (Halitosis)

Persistent terrible breath is usually a sign of underlying dental difficulties, such as tartar buildup or gum condition.

5. Tooth Fractures

Mini Dachshunds love to chew, but biting on tough objects may result in chipped or fractured tooth.

Tips on how to Keep the Mini Dachshund Dog’s Tooth Nutritious

Caring for the Mini Dachshund’s teeth doesn’t need to be difficult. By subsequent the following tips, it is possible to guarantee your Pet’s dental wellness is in excellent shape:

one. Brush Their Teeth Regularly

Brushing your Puppy dog’s tooth is The easiest way to protect against plaque and tartar buildup.

The way to Brush Your Mini Dachshund’s Teeth

1) Utilize a Pet-distinct toothbrush and toothpaste (never ever use human toothpaste).

two) Start off by permitting your Pet sniff and flavor the toothpaste to acquire them comfortable.

3) Carefully lift their lips and brush in modest, round motions.

4) Concentrate on the outer surfaces of your enamel, wherever plaque tends to accumulate.

5) Brush two–3 occasions each week for the most beneficial benefits.

two. Provide Dental Chews

Dental chews undoubtedly are a easy way to help you clean your Mini Dachshund’s teeth while retaining them entertained.

>> Choose Vet-Approved Chews: Try to find chews While using the Veterinary Oral Overall health Council (VOHC) seal of approval.

>> Keep track of Chewing: Generally supervise your Puppy dog to be sure they don’t swallow huge pieces on the chew.

three. Provide Chew Toys

Chew toys assistance remove plaque and therapeutic massage your Pet’s gums.

>> What to Look For: Choose toys made from durable, non-toxic resources created for little pet dogs.

>> Stay away from Challenging Objects: Avoid bones or really hard toys that can fracture your Pup’s teeth.

4. Feed a Dental-Welcoming Food plan

Some Pet foods are formulated to promote dental wellbeing by reducing plaque and tartar buildup.

>> Dry Food stuff: Kibble may also help scrape plaque off your Pet’s enamel as they chew.

>> Dental-Distinct Formulation: Inquire your vet about prescription meal plans made for oral wellbeing.

five. Use Dental H2o Additives

Dental water additives are a straightforward way to boost your Dog’s oral hygiene. Simply include them to their drinking water to help you lower plaque and freshen their breath.

six. Program Regular Vet Checkups

Your veterinarian performs an important role in sustaining your Mini Dachshund’s dental wellness.

>> Pet Checkups: Through common visits, your vet will check for retained child teeth, gum well being, and early indications of dental sickness.

seven. Watch for Warning Signs

Retain an eye fixed out for signs that your puppy may have a dental dilemma, like:

>> Bad breath

>> Purple or swollen gums

>> Trouble eating or chewing

>> Yellow or brown tartar buildup
Free or lacking teeth

When you recognize any of such signs, speak to your vet right away.

FAQs

1) How frequently should I brush my Mini Dachshund Puppy dog’s enamel?

Intention to brush your Pet’s teeth a minimum of two–three periods weekly. Each day brushing is ideal for optimal dental health.

two) Can I use human toothpaste for my Mini Dachshund?

No, human toothpaste contains substances that happen to be poisonous to dogs. Normally use Pet dog-distinct toothpaste.

three) Exactly what are the most beneficial chew toys for Mini Dachshund puppies?

Hunt for delicate, durable toys precisely made for compact breeds. Keep away from hard toys or bones that would fracture their teeth

4) How do I know if my Mini Dachshund has gum ailment?

Indications of gum disease include things like pink or swollen gums, negative breath, and problem chewing. Regular vet checkups can assist capture gum sickness early.
